10.4% Of Americans Uninsured In 2014, Down From 13.3% In 2013
During 2014, 10.4% of people in the United States were uninsured, down from 13.3% in 2013. The number of uninsured people declined from 41.8 million in 2013, to 33.0 million in 2014. The uninsured rate of non-citizens was 31.2% in 2014, compared to 8.7% for people born in the United States.
In 2014, 55.4% of Americans were covered by employer-sponsored health insurance; 19.5% were covered by Medicaid; 16.0% were covered by Medicare; 14.6% were covered by a direct purchase plan, and 4.5% were covered through the military . . .
